Description
Roman, early Imperial Period, ca. 1st century CE. A gorgeous mold-blown vessel of a translucent, yellow-green glass with a slight concave base, an apple-shaped body with a rounded shoulder, a slightly-recessed neck base tracing upwards to a tubular neck, and a thick, in-folded rim. Dense areas of encrustations cover most surfaces, though much of the exterior is enveloped with brilliant rainbow iridescence in a palette of various colors. A finely-executed example of utilitarian Roman glass! Size: 3.75" W x 5.75" H (9.5 cm x 14.6 cm).
